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to components of automotive window regulators, and more particularly to a window regulator bracket structure. Background Technology
[0002] A window regulator is a device for raising and lowering car doors and windows. Most window regulators currently use a mechanically driven rope-wheel structure. A window regulator consists of a motor, guide rails, steel cables, a glass support, and a reel seat. Its main working principle is that the motor drives the tightening or releasing of the steel cables, which in turn moves the glass support up and down along the guide rails, thus raising and lowering the window. The glass support primarily holds the glass in place and connects to the transmission mechanism to transmit power, thereby enabling the window to be raised or lowered.
[0003] The original glass bracket cable exit method was a cross-type with a thin insulating baffle in the middle. Figure 3 , 4 As shown in Figure 5, after the lift has been in operation or undergone durability testing, cables 7 and 8 are prone to overlap, causing abnormal noise and wear on the cables. The original two hanging slots 2 and 4 were arranged in parallel, ensuring they were oriented and identical in shape. Springs 3 were also installed at the joints of cables 1 and 2. During production, cables 1 and 2 were easily mis-attached, leading to lifting failures and a high probability of rework and scrap. The buffer block 6 on the original bracket was assembled later and is at risk of falling off after durability testing, causing abnormal noise at the lower support point of the bracket, resulting in customer complaints and reduced satisfaction. Summary of the Invention
[0004] This utility model provides a glass lifter bracket structure to solve the existing problems of abnormal noise caused by friction of cable overlap due to wear and thinning of the baffle or reduction of cable tension, easy mis-hanging and reverse installation of cables, and drop of buffer blocks.
[0005] The technical solution adopted by this utility model is as follows: a bracket body, a first hanging groove, a first cable connector spring, a second hanging groove, an isolation groove, and a buffer block. The first hanging groove and the second hanging groove on the bracket body are arranged opposite to each other. The first cable connector spring is installed in the first hanging groove. The isolation groove is located at the front end of the second hanging groove in the direction of the cable outlet. The buffer block is injection molded into the bracket body.
[0006] The width of the isolation groove is greater than the diameter of the steel wire rope in the cable.
[0007] The inner wall of the isolation trough does not come into contact with the steel wire rope inside.
[0008] The cable tray 1 and cable tray 2 on the bracket body are arranged opposite to each other. Cable 1 installed in cable tray 1 passes through cable joint spring 1 and exits from the direction of cable tray 2. Cable 2 installed in cable tray 2 passes through isolation cable tray and exits from cable tray 1.

[0021] Working principle
[0022] The existing isolation baffle 9 structure at the cable exit intersection of the bracket is replaced with an isolation groove 5 structure. The width of the isolation groove 5 is made larger than the diameter of the steel wire rope in the cable, and its inner wall does not contact the cable wire rope. This prevents the isolation baffle from wearing down or the cable tension from decreasing after operation or durability, thus avoiding overlap between the two cables and preventing abnormal noise caused by friction. It also reduces wear between the two cables, extending the product's service life.
[0023] The structure of the cable trays was modified, changing the original cable trays with the same direction and shape to cable trays with opposite directions and different shapes. At the same time, the spring of one of the cable joints was removed, which can prevent the two cables from being installed incorrectly or in reverse, effectively avoiding lifting failure caused by this. It also reduces the probability of rework and scrap and investment costs, and enhances the market competitiveness of the product.
[0024] The original buffer block installed at the rear of the bracket was replaced with a buffer block integrated with the bracket. This avoids the problem of the buffer block falling off during use, prevents abnormal noise at the lower support point of the bracket caused by the buffer block falling off, and avoids customer complaints, thus improving customer satisfaction.
